What is Creatine Monohydrate?
Creatine is a naturally occurring compound found in the body — primarily in muscle tissue — and in small amounts in meat and fish. It plays a role in the rapid regeneration of ATP, the body's immediate energy source used during short, intense efforts: a sprint, a heavy lift, an explosive jump, a hard set.
Because the body's creatine stores are limited, and dietary intake from food is typically low — especially for vegetarians and vegans — supplementing with creatine monohydrate is the established method for maintaining higher muscle creatine levels. The European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) has authorised the following claim for creatine: creatine increases physical performance in successive bursts of short-term, high-intensity exercise.
Creatine monohydrate is the most studied form of creatine in sports nutrition. It is not a steroid, a stimulant, or a hormone. It is a naturally occurring compound, already present in your body, that you are simply topping up to a level your diet alone cannot reliably maintain.
What is Creapure® and Why Does It Matter?
Creapure® is a registered trademark owned by AlzChem Trostberg GmbH in Germany. It refers specifically to creatine monohydrate manufactured at AlzChem's facility in Bavaria using a proprietary synthesis process. Every batch is independently tested for purity and for the absence of impurities such as dicyandiamide (DCD) and dihydrotriazine (DHT) — compounds that can appear as by-products in lower-quality creatine manufacturing.
The practical significance: not all creatine monohydrate is the same. A significant proportion of creatine sold in supplement products is manufactured in China to less stringent purity standards and with less transparency around testing. Creapure® exists precisely as a quality signal — a guarantee that the creatine in the product has been made to a defined, independently verified standard.
Creapure® is also recognised as safe by the International Olympic Committee (IOC) and is listed on the Informed Sport risk assessment framework. For anyone who wants to know exactly what is in their creatine, Creapure® is the benchmark.

Do I need to do a loading phase with creatine?
No. Taking 3–5g daily is sufficient to gradually build and maintain muscle creatine saturation. A loading phase (typically 20g per day for 5–7 days) can accelerate the time to reach saturation, but it is optional. The end result is the same with consistent daily use.
